ZIP 27355 vs ZIP 27357
A side-by-side comparison of ZIP Code 27355 and ZIP Code 27357: population, income, housing, and more.
ZIP 27355 and ZIP 27357 are ZIP Code areas in North Carolina. This page compares them across population, income, housing, education, commuting, and how each has changed since 2019.
ZIP 27357 has the higher population (9,785 vs 2,043 in ZIP 27355). ZIP 27357 has the higher median household income ($78,779 vs $43,409 in ZIP 27355). ZIP 27357 has the higher median home value ($259,600 vs $132,100 in ZIP 27355).
Population, income & housing
| ZIP 27355 | ZIP 27357 | |
|---|---|---|
| Population | 2,043 | 9,785 |
| Median age | 49.8 yrs | 41.6 yrs |
| Median household income | $43,409 | $78,779 |
| Median home value | $132,100 | $259,600 |
| Median gross rent | $747 | $856 |
| Housing units | 1,006 | 4,016 |
| Homeownership rate | 58.7% | 82.5% |
| Bachelor's degree or higher | 7.4% | 29.0% |
| Unemployment rate | 1.5% | 3.2% |
Trends (ACS 5-year, 2019–2023)
| ZIP 27355 | ZIP 27357 | |
|---|---|---|
| Population | 2,394 → 2,043 (-14.7%) | 8,901 → 9,785 (+9.9%) |
| Median household income | $58,507 → $43,409 (-25.8%) | $62,266 → $78,779 (+26.5%) |
| Median home value | $149,900 → $132,100 (-11.9%) | $168,100 → $259,600 (+54.4%) |
| Median gross rent | $589 → $747 (+26.8%) | $813 → $856 (+5.3%) |

Age & race/ethnicity
Age distribution (share)
| ZIP 27355 | ZIP 27357 | |
|---|---|---|
| Under 5 | 4.3% | 3.0% |
| 5 to 17 | 10.3% | 20.8% |
| 18 to 24 | 7.7% | 8.6% |
| 25 to 34 | 17.1% | 8.4% |
| 35 to 44 | 9.5% | 15.0% |
| 45 to 54 | 11.8% | 15.8% |
| 55 to 64 | 16.9% | 14.9% |
| 65 to 74 | 17.1% | 9.6% |
| 75 and over | 5.2% | 3.9% |
Race & ethnicity (share)
| ZIP 27355 | ZIP 27357 | |
|---|---|---|
| White (non-Hispanic) | 75.9% | 76.7% |
| Black or African American | 8.9% | 5.9% |
| American Indian & Alaska Native | 0.0% | 0.4% |
| Asian | 0.0% | 0.8% |
| Native Hawaiian & Pacific Islander | 0.0% | 0.0% |
| Some other race | 0.0% | 0.5% |
| Two or more races | 5.0% | 5.0% |
| Hispanic or Latino | 10.0% | 10.8% |
Educational attainment (age 25+)
Share of adults 25+
| ZIP 27355 | ZIP 27357 | |
|---|---|---|
| No high school diploma | 12.7% | 7.6% |
| High school graduate | 57.1% | 26.7% |
| Some college or associate's | 22.9% | 36.7% |
| Bachelor's degree | 5.4% | 18.9% |
| Graduate or professional degree | 2.0% | 10.1% |
Commute to work
How workers get to work (share)
| ZIP 27355 | ZIP 27357 | |
|---|---|---|
| Drove alone | 83.1% | 72.3% |
| Carpooled | 10.0% | 9.2% |
| Public transit | 0.3% | 0.1% |
| Walked | 0.0% | 4.3% |
| Bicycle | 0.0% | 0.0% |
| Worked from home | 6.6% | 10.2% |
| Other means | 0.0% | 3.9% |
Housing
Units in structure (share)
| ZIP 27355 | ZIP 27357 | |
|---|---|---|
| 1-unit, detached | 71.0% | 71.6% |
| 1-unit, attached | 0.0% | 0.6% |
| 2 to 4 units | 0.5% | 4.0% |
| 5 to 19 units | 0.0% | 0.0% |
| 20 or more units | 0.0% | 0.7% |
| Mobile home & other | 28.5% | 23.2% |
Poverty & households
| ZIP 27355 | ZIP 27357 | |
|---|---|---|
| Poverty rate | 17.4% | 13.1% |
| Average household size | 2.40 | 2.61 |
| Mean commute (minutes) | 27 | 25 |
| Median year structure built | 1981 | 1996 |
